Declared in MagicalRecord+Options.h
Availability Available in v2.3 and later.

MagicalRecordLoggingLevel

Defines a mask for logging that will be used by to filter log messages.

Definition

typedef NS_ENUM(NSUInteger, MagicalRecordLoggingLevel ) {
   MagicalRecordLoggingLevelOff = 0,
   MagicalRecordLoggingLevelError = ( MagicalRecordLoggingMaskError ),
   MagicalRecordLoggingLevelWarn = ( MagicalRecordLoggingLevelError | MagicalRecordLoggingMaskWarn ),
   MagicalRecordLoggingLevelInfo = ( MagicalRecordLoggingLevelWarn | MagicalRecordLoggingMaskInfo ),
   MagicalRecordLoggingLevelDebug = ( MagicalRecordLoggingLevelInfo | MagicalRecordLoggingMaskDebug ),
   MagicalRecordLoggingLevelVerbose = ( MagicalRecordLoggingLevelDebug | MagicalRecordLoggingMaskVerbose ),
   MagicalRecordLoggingLevelAll = NSUIntegerMax,
};

Constants

MagicalRecordLoggingLevelOff

Don’t log anything

MagicalRecord+Options.h.

MagicalRecordLoggingLevelError

Log all errors and fatal messages

MagicalRecord+Options.h.

MagicalRecordLoggingLevelWarn

Log warnings, errors and fatal messages

MagicalRecord+Options.h.

MagicalRecordLoggingLevelInfo

Log informative, warning and error messages

MagicalRecord+Options.h.

MagicalRecordLoggingLevelDebug

Log all debugging, informative, warning and error messages

MagicalRecord+Options.h.

MagicalRecordLoggingLevelVerbose

Log verbose diagnostic, debugging, informative, warning and error messages

MagicalRecord+Options.h.

MagicalRecordLoggingLevelAll

Log everything

MagicalRecord+Options.h.

Availability

Available in v2.3 and later.

Declared In

MagicalRecord+Options.h